Publisher Description: Do broken crayons still color? Emma and Sophia discover the answer to this question in this fun and impactful children's book. This is a book adults will love reading over and over again as the message brings hope to those of any age. It's a perfect way to end the day and a gift appropriate for any occasion. The book includes discussion questions and a memory verse at the end. We pray your child would truly embrace the meaning behind this book in their lives - that broken crayons still color |
